What Is The Therapeutic Range of Lithium?

Web26 jan. 2024 · National Center for Biotechnology Information Web0.6-1.2 mmol/L. Application: Monitoring lithium therapy, blood should be drawn 8-12 h after the last dose. Interpretation: Lithium half-life is 8-20 h; may be prolonged in renal failure. Toxic level: > 1.9 mmol/L (> 1.2 mmol/L may be toxic in older patients). WebStart 300mg TID (regular release formulation)and adjust dosage upward as indicated by plasma lithium levels. Acute usual dosage range 1800mg/day in divided doses Maintenance usual dose 900-1200 mg/day in divided doses. Elders and elderly with renal impairment dosage should be 300 mg once or twice daily.
